Product Filter

101 products found in Military Badges

CFLC Badge
  • From $10.00
Royal CDN Airforce Patch
  • From $12.50
Royal CDN Army Patch
  • From $12.50
Royal CDN Navy Patch
  • From $12.50
New Brunswick Coat Of Arms badge
  • From $12.00
Royal Coat of Arms of Canada Patch
  • From $13.00
Le Régiment De Hull Cap Badge
  • From $12.00
Task Force Kandahar Patch
  • From $13.00
CFJOSG crest
  • From $13.00
Proof And Experimental Test Establishment Badge
  • From $13.00
Canadian Forces Support Unit Badge (Europe)
  • From $13.00
Maple Leaf Up Patch
  • From $12.00
Task Force Tripoli Badge
  • From $14.00
1st Field Ambulance Badge
  • From $13.00
CFB Borden Army Cadet Badge
  • From $13.00
CAF Transition Group badge
  • From $13.50
CFB Kingston Formation Badge
  • From $13.00
First Nation Spiritual Advisor (FNSA) Patch
  • From $16.50